Q.3 - Richie Blackmore's Rainbow? A long-winded answer I know, but if I recall it is what the band were called on sleeves.....

Actually, that was only on their first album. Blackmore didn't like having his name as the prominent member, but it was the producer's idea. They changed it to simply Rainbow soon thereafter.

Trivia bit: Ritchie Blackmore was VERY shy when Deep Purple formed, and he had major bouts of stagefright. He got over it somewhat over the years, but is still quite shy.
